Eton mess

What: A “mess” of meringue pieces, whipped cream, and strawberries, this beloved summer dessert is named for Eton College, a distinguished public school for boys some 35 kilometers west of London, where it’s believed to have originated in the 1930s. Occasionally, chefs add a sauce to tie it all together, but there’s really just the three essential ingredients. It’s surprisingly satisfying for such a simple dish.

Where: Our Eton mess is from The Marquis Cornwallis (31 Marchmont St.), a seasonally focused neighborhood pub in Bloomsbury. 

When:Mon-Thurs, noon-11:30pm; Fri, noon-midnight; Sat, 10:30am-midnight; Sun, noon-10:30pm

Order: This layered Eton mess (£5.25), made with a sloe gin sauce, is for “adults only”—and adds a handful of red and black currants in the middle—but it otherwise sticks to the main formula. The sweet meringue pieces add crispy texture to the soft pile of whipped cream on top; mix it all up together for a true “mess” experience. We liked that it was sugarless cream here, as the end result wasn’t overly sweet.

Alternatively: You’ll see a lot of this around in warm months, at good pubs and British-leaning restaurants, such as Draft House (multiple locations including 206-208 Tower Bridge Rd., map) near Tower Bridge. You can also get Eton Mess at some bakeries, such as the terrific Konditor & Cook (multiple locations including 10 Stoney St., Borough Market, map) mini-chain.
